Signal flags are visual communication props in Big Walk’s world: placed objects that support non-verbal coordination for groups spread along the trail.
What is confirmed
- Signal flags appear as a named world-object family in the build.
- They fit Big Walk’s design language of physical, in-world signaling (alongside flares and laser pointers).
- They are placed objects rather than carried tools.
What is still unknown
- Whether flags can be picked up and replanted, or only observed in place.
- Whether their colors/positions carry puzzle meaning or are purely scenic.
- Exact locations across the island.
This page records build evidence, not a tested walkthrough. Flag mechanics are unverified until reproduced in a released session.
